About Severin Hauenstein

Severin Hauenstein is a scholar working on Ecology, Ecological Modeling and Agronomy and Crop Science, having authored 8 papers that have together received 1.5k indexed citations. Recurring topics across this work include Wildlife Ecology and Conservation (5 papers), Animal Disease Management and Epidemiology (2 papers) and Wildlife-Road Interactions and Conservation (2 papers). The work is most often cited by research in Ecological Modeling (479 citations), Nature and Landscape Conservation (361 citations) and Ecology (646 citations). Severin Hauenstein has collaborated with scholars based in Germany, United Kingdom and Kenya. Frequent co-authors include Carsten F. Dormann, Simone Ciuti, Florian Härtig, José J. Lahoz‐Monfort, Brendan A. Wintle, Boris Schröder, Volker Bahn, Gurutzeta Guillera‐Arroita, Jane Elith and David I. Warton. Their work appears in journals such as Nature Communications, Proceedings of the Royal Society B Biological Sciences and Biological Conservation.
